A sportsbook is a gambling establishment that accepts bets on different sporting events. The main goal is to generate a profit while maintaining fair odds for bettors. The odds for each event are determined by the bookmaker, which uses a number of factors to calculate them. These factors include current player performance, team and individual player statistics, as well as previous match results. In addition, the location of a game is often factored into the betting lines.
The best way to make money at a sportsbook is to be selective in the selection of games to bet on. This means only placing bets on games that you have a solid understanding of the rules and that you follow closely in terms of news. This is because some sportsbooks are slow to adjust their betting lines, especially on props, after new information becomes available. Keeping track of your bets in a spreadsheet is also recommended. This will help you monitor your performance and keep track of the results of your bets.
Using value-added services to engage users and keep them coming back to your sportsbook is a great way to increase your profits and make it more appealing for potential customers. These services can be anything from tips and advice on how to place bets to access to exclusive promotions.
Another important consideration when starting a sportsbook is your budget and how much you can afford to invest in the project. Once you’ve verified your budget, you can start planning what features and markets to offer. This is where it pays to work with a team of experts like CrustLab who can help you choose the right development technology and define the business logic for your sportsbook.